The State Library of SA was built between 1879- 1883 and before that The SA Institute Building the Mechanics Institute was used as a library. This is National Trust classified and the State Library is a State Heritage Place. There is a Robert Burns (1759-1786) and a Lord Florey Statue outside the library. The only complaint I would have that their is no Melbourne newspapers-only the Australian-no Herald Sun or Age. Melbourne State library has interstate newspapers!

The State Library of South Australia (SLSA) is a repository of the state's history. South Australia was developed under the Wakefield Scheme, which was a form of free enterprise colonisation. South Australia has a very interesting history which is well worth researching. The SLSA is located in a heritage building; if you want help finding something, ask the reference desk.
